When Park Mubong had noticed the injury, he was turned away from him, but his expression showed irritation. While he had won the fight Jin Mori, his arm was broken from blocking his kick. It appears to hurt his pride and it angers him. He tries to appear calm and collected when talking to others, but can get silently annoyed when he is bested in some way. Earlier it is seen that both of his eyes are red and normal looking, but later his left eye had the Ω symbol in it, while his right eye had the α symbol in it. He has sharp, narrow red eyes, that are often seen closed. He has straight blonde hair that reaches past his neck. Judge R is a tall, slender man and wears the typical Judge uniform.
